Iglesias-Gonzalez J (2014) Neurotoxicity Induced by Oxidative Stress and Aluminium in Relation to Parkinson’s Disease: A Mitochondrial Bioenergetic Approach by High-Resolution Respirometry. PhD Thesis 1-242.


Iglesias-Gonzalez J (2014) PhD Thesis

Abstract: The study of mitochondria during the last years has revealed that this organelle plays an important role in the development and onset of neurodegenerative disorders such as Parkinson's disease. The main hallmarks found in post‐mortem studies remark the importance of brain free radicals levels, the alteration in brain metabolic parameters and the presence of xenobiotics like metals for the neurodegenerative processes.
